Career Role (Binding Affinity Prediction) Description
Senior Computational Chemist Develops and applies advanced computational methods for predicting binding affinity, leading research projects and mentoring junior scientists. High demand for expertise in molecular dynamics and machine learning.
Drug Discovery Scientist Focuses on identifying and optimizing drug candidates, utilizing binding affinity prediction techniques to accelerate the drug development process. Requires strong understanding of medicinal chemistry and pharmacology.
Bioinformatician (Binding Affinity Focus) Applies bioinformatics tools and techniques to analyze large datasets related to protein-ligand interactions and binding affinity. Expertise in data mining and statistical modeling is essential.
Computational Biologist Uses computational approaches to investigate biological systems, including the prediction of binding affinities to understand molecular mechanisms. Strong programming and data analysis skills are required.
